Understanding the H5N1 Threat

Understanding the H5N1 Threat

The H5N1 avian influenza virus, commonly known as bird flu, has been circulating in bird populations for decades. What makes it concerning now is the potential for the virus to change, or mutate, in ways that allow it to spread more easily between humans. While direct human-to-human transmission is currently limited, any mutation that enhances this capability raises a red flag for global health officials.

A Brief History of H5N1

H5N1 first emerged as a significant threat to poultry in the late 1990s, causing widespread outbreaks and significant economic losses. The first confirmed human case was in 1997 in Hong Kong. Since then, sporadic human cases have been reported, primarily in individuals who had close contact with infected birds.

The mortality rate associated with H5N1 infection in humans has been alarmingly high, significantly higher than that of seasonal influenza. This is due, in part, to the virus's ability to cause severe pneumonia and multi-organ failure. However, it's important to remember that these cases are rare, and the virus has not yet adapted to efficiently transmit between humans.

Factors Influencing Pandemic Potential

Several factors play a crucial role in determining whether a virus like H5N1 can trigger a pandemic:

Transmissibility: This is the most important factor. How easily does the virus spread from one person to another? If it requires very close contact, the risk of a pandemic is lower. If it can spread through the air like the common cold, the risk is much higher.

Virulence: How sick does the virus make you? A highly virulent virus can overwhelm healthcare systems and lead to a higher mortality rate.

Pre-existing Immunity: Do people have any existing immunity to the virus, either through previous exposure or vaccination? Immunity can significantly reduce the severity of illness and slow the spread of the virus.

Availability of Countermeasures: Are there effective vaccines and antiviral treatments available? If so, these can be deployed to protect vulnerable populations and control the spread of the virus.

The Role of Public Health Surveillance

One of the most important defenses against emerging infectious diseases is robust public health surveillance. This involves:

Monitoring: Tracking the spread of the virus in both animal and human populations.

Testing: Rapidly identifying and characterizing new cases.

Genetic Sequencing: Analyzing the genetic makeup of the virus to detect mutations and assess their potential impact.

Reporting: Sharing information with international organizations like the World Health Organization (WHO) to facilitate a coordinated global response.

Travel Considerations

If you're planning to travel to areas where H5N1 is known to be circulating in poultry, take extra precautions:

Avoid contact with birds: Stay away from poultry farms, live bird markets, and any areas where birds may be present.

Cook poultry thoroughly: Ensure that poultry is cooked to an internal temperature of 165°F (74°C) to kill any potential viruses.

Follow travel advisories: Check the websites of your local health authorities and the WHO for the latest travel advisories and recommendations.

What exactly is H5N1?

H5N1 is a type of influenza virus that primarily affects birds. It's also known as avian influenza or bird flu.

How do humans get infected with H5N1?

Humans typically get infected with H5N1 through close contact with infected birds, such as handling poultry or being exposed to their droppings.

Can H5N1 spread from person to person?

Currently, human-to-human transmission of H5N1 is rare and inefficient. However, this is the primary concern driving the current mutation alert. If the virus mutates to become more easily transmissible between humans, the risk of a pandemic would increase significantly.

Are there any vaccines for H5N1?

Yes, there are H5N1 vaccines available, but they are not widely used. They are typically reserved for healthcare workers and other individuals who are at high risk of exposure to the virus. The current vaccines might not be a perfect match for every new mutation, so ongoing research and development are crucial.

Are there any antiviral treatments for H5N1?

Yes, there are antiviral medications that can be used to treat H5N1 infection, such as oseltamivir (Tamiflu) and zanamivir (Relenza). These medications are most effective when started early in the course of the illness.

What are the symptoms of H5N1 in humans?

The symptoms of H5N1 in humans are similar to those of seasonal influenza, including fever, cough, sore throat, muscle aches, and fatigue. However, H5N1 can also cause more severe symptoms, such as pneumonia, respiratory failure, and multi-organ failure.
